Loui the French Bulldog in his My Duque COOPER dog stroller for IVDD mobility support
WHY THIS ONE

Why we trust it

Used extensively with Loui for IVDD mobility, longer outings and travel, including trips to France. We broke two cheaper prams before buying the COOPER. Loui’s Walkin’ Wheels wheelchair also fits inside, which makes mixed stroller-and-wheelchair days much easier for us.

CABIN FIT & PRACTICALITY

Check your dog, your car and the load limit

Check the exact current cabin dimensions and seller-stated load limit before ordering. Current retailer listings conflict on the COOPER’s maximum load, so Aubenord does not publish one definitive capacity. Make sure your dog has room to sit or lie naturally.

PRACTICAL CHECKS

What to check before buying

Before you order
  • Expect some bulk — check boot space, home storage and whether you can lift the folded stroller comfortably
  • Verify the exact seller’s current cabin dimensions and load limit; listings conflict on capacity
  • Give your dog enough room to sit or lie naturally
  • Load an IVDD dog without unnecessary jumping, twisting or scrambling
  • Use the internal security points appropriately
  • Remember a pet stroller is for travel and rest on foot, not a substitute for an approved vehicle restraint
